Behind the doors of number 11, the calculations are both financial and political. The chancellor is under enormous pressure from conservative backbenchers to deliver tax cuts on a scale that they think they can sell on the doorstep. But the economy is in recession, Interest Rates are still relatively high compared to recent years, and evenjeremy hunts power to do anything that makes people feel significantly better off is limited. Thats because he set himself a target of Getting National debt pulling in five years time. A rule one former Bank Of EnglandEconomist Says should be tweaked. He isnt convinced that the chancellors plans for growth will come off. People are still feeling poorer, and theyre feeling poorer, laura, because they are poorer. The tax take is going up, not down. Monetary policy is getting tighter, not looser. And all of those are big headwinds for growth that make me think this is another year of fogginess. Over in china, thousands of delegates are preparing to meet in beijing as the annual parliamentary meeting begins on tuesday. Its a time where the government outlines its economic plan for the year. But china is facing a number of challenges and many are hoping the government will unveil some bold policies to help give the economy a much needed boost. Heres our Business Reporter katie silver. When it comes to the economy, chinas officials or any difficult position. The countrys difficult position. The country� s post difficult position. The countrys post pandemic economic recovery has been disappointing. Youth on a planet is high, local governments are saddled with debt and people are not having babies. Raising questions about the future workforce. Was not forget that is all before the downturn in the real estate sector which accounts for about a quarter of the economy. Thats been going on for almost three years and falling Property Prices are hurting consumer confidence. People are less willing to spend and also unlike in much of the rest of the world, prices in china are falling and all that may feel come in the short term it also signals things are not well with the economy. Thats what is happening inside china. From the outside restrictions on ship exports are hurting the countrys tech ambitions. All in all its a very tricky situation to make policies for. Beijing has been trying, the central bank has been cutting key Interest Rates to boost the economy. State owned banks promised to keep lending to struggling Property Developers but beijing has not shown any question to spend money to help turn the economic fortunes run. And our limited stools in the arsenal to fix things. The premier special be closely watched, who is expected to announce chinas Economic Growth target for the year and many are hoping a roadmap to get the country back to boom times again. Theres two factors. One of them is the approval i february . Theres two factors. One of them is the approval ofj one of them is the approval of Exchange Traded funds for bitcoin in the us. There are now ten in operation, blackrock and Fidelity Investments are the two biggest and blackrock is seeing 10 billion flow into that fund and what this means is american investors can gain exposure to Bitcoin Price without owning it directly. The other factor which comes in april is an event, a rare event known as the halving which will see the number of new bitcoin that enters the market every day he slashed by 50 .
